Ep. 6: Shirou's encounter with Tatsuma reveals Kurikara's history and Rin's connection
Aired on February 11, 2017

Shirou Fujimoto, the adopted father of Rin and Yukio, met Tatsuma Suguro during an attempt to retrieve the demonic sword Kurikara. The narrative focuses on a letter written by Tatsuma, which details the specific events surrounding the acquisition of this weapon. Kurikara serves as the primary object of worship for the Myouda Sect. This correspondence explains the circumstances under which the sword came into Rin's possession, providing background on the artifact's significance and its transfer to the protagonist.
